Washington Park offers a picturesque escape in Albany, NY, featuring lush landscapes, serene water bodies, and a vibrant community atmosphere. Ideal for leisurely strolls, picnics, and outdoor events, this park is a must-visit for nature lovers and tourists alike.

Local tips
- Visit during spring to enjoy the stunning cherry blossoms in full bloom.
- Plan a picnic near the pond for a relaxing afternoon with scenic views.
- Check the park's event calendar for seasonal festivals and community activities.
- Bring your camera to capture the beautiful landscapes and historic monuments.
- Explore the walking trails for a peaceful escape and a chance to spot local wildlife.
